The term jllerenac refers to optimized, community-driven firmware branches and deployment scripts (related to broader open-source projects like the WiFi Pineapple Cloner Framework on GitHub ). This custom architecture ports the proprietary, Linux-based web interfaces and PineAP capabilities developed by Hak5 over to alternative open-source routers (such as GL.iNet models like the GL-AR150 or GL-AR750S).
For many network auditors, a custom is significantly better than buying an official retail device. By flashing this modified firmware onto an inexpensive travel router, you unlock the automated power of the PineAP attack suite without the financial overhead.
